Boriya Village

Boriya is an inhabited village in Dhanora Sub-district of Seoni district, Madhya Pradesh. Its Census village code is 496368, the Census 2011 record lists 1,332 people in 318 households and the reported area is 333.6 hectares. The local references include Dhanora CD Block and the nearest town reference is Seoni at about 62 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 1,332 people in 318 households, with 673 male residents and 659 female residents. The average household size is 4.19, and SC share is 15.69% and ST share is 27.93% for Boriya. Population density works out to about 399.28 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Boriya show that net sown area is 250.52 hectares and irrigated land is 210.03 hectares (83.8%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
